About the Event

Sahasra Chandi Homam is one of the most powerful and auspicious rituals in Shaiva-Shakta tradition. Over three consecutive days, 100 trained pandits will perform the complete Chandi Patha (Devi Mahatmyam) a thousand times alongside a continuous homam — a fire ritual of immense spiritual potency.

Spiritual Significance

Performing or participating in this homam is believed to bestow protection from all evil, fulfillment of desires, removal of obstacles, and divine grace of Maa Durga. Ancient scriptures declare that one who participates in or sponsors a Sahasra Chandi attains merit equivalent to performing Ashwamedha Yagna.

What Happens Each Day

Day 1 — Kalasha Sthapana, Ganapati Puja and beginning of Chandi Patha. Day 2 — Continuous recitation, Navavarana Puja, and afternoon homam. Day 3 — Purnahuti, Devi Darshan, and Maha Prasadam distribution to all participants.
